时序数据库更强调什么

fiy 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    时序数据库更强调以下五个方面:

    1. 高性能:时序数据库的设计和优化都是为了处理大量的时序数据。它采用了专门的存储引擎和查询优化技术,以实现快速的数据写入和查询。时序数据库通常支持并行处理和分布式架构,能够处理高并发的数据写入和查询请求,保证了高性能和低延迟。

    2. 数据压缩和存储效率:时序数据通常具有高度的冗余性和周期性,因此时序数据库会采用各种数据压缩技术,减小数据存储的空间占用。时序数据库还会针对时序数据的特点进行存储优化,如使用列式存储和索引技术,以提高存储效率和查询性能。

    3. 数据模型和查询语言:时序数据库提供了专门的数据模型和查询语言,以支持对时序数据的高效存储和查询。常见的时序数据模型包括时间序列和事件序列,而查询语言则通常支持时间窗口、聚合函数和时间序列函数等特性,方便用户进行复杂的时序数据分析和查询。

    4. 数据一致性和可靠性:时序数据库对于时序数据的一致性和可靠性非常重视。它会提供数据写入的事务支持,确保数据的原子性和一致性。同时,时序数据库还会采用数据冗余和备份技术,以保证数据的可靠性和容错性,防止数据丢失或损坏。

    5. 扩展性和可扩展性:时序数据库需要处理大规模的时序数据,因此具备良好的扩展性和可扩展性是非常重要的。时序数据库通常支持水平扩展和垂直扩展,可以通过增加节点或增加硬件资源来提高性能和容量。同时,时序数据库还需要支持各种数据接入方式,如传感器、设备和应用程序等,以应对不断增长的数据源。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    时序数据库更强调的是数据的时间序列特性。时序数据库是一种专门用于存储和处理时间序列数据的数据库系统。时间序列数据是按照时间顺序排列的数据,通常包括时间戳和与之关联的数值。

    时序数据库更强调以下几个方面:

    1. 高效存储和检索:时序数据库针对时间序列数据的特点进行了优化,采用了特殊的存储和索引结构,以提高数据的存储效率和检索速度。时序数据库通常采用压缩算法和数据分片技术,可以有效地减少存储空间和查询时间。

    2. 时间索引:时序数据库通常采用时间索引来加速数据的检索。时间索引是按照时间顺序构建的索引结构,可以快速定位到指定时间范围内的数据。时序数据库中的时间索引通常采用B+树、跳表等数据结构,以支持高效的范围查询和聚合操作。

    3. 数据压缩和归档:由于时间序列数据通常以高频率产生,数据量庞大。时序数据库提供了数据压缩和归档的功能,可以将历史数据进行压缩和存档,以减少存储空间和提高查询效率。数据压缩技术包括有损压缩和无损压缩,可以根据实际需求选择合适的压缩算法。

    4. 实时数据处理:时序数据库对于实时数据处理具有很强的支持。它可以实时接收和处理高频率产生的数据,并提供实时的数据查询和分析功能。时序数据库通常采用流式处理技术,可以对数据进行实时的过滤、聚合、计算和预测。

    时序数据库在物联网、金融、工业控制等领域有着广泛的应用。它可以用于监测设备的运行状态、分析金融市场的波动、预测能源消耗等。时序数据库的特点使得它能够高效地处理和存储大规模的时间序列数据,提供实时的数据查询和分析功能,满足复杂的业务需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    时序数据库更强调的是对时间序列数据的高效存储、处理和分析能力。

    时序数据库是一种专门用于存储和处理时间序列数据的数据库系统。时间序列数据是按时间顺序排列的数据,如传感器数据、日志数据、金融数据等。与传统的关系型数据库相比,时序数据库更加专注于时间序列数据的特点,具有以下几个方面的特点:

    1. 高效存储:时序数据库采用了特定的存储结构和算法,能够高效地存储大量的时间序列数据。它通常采用列式存储方式,将同一时间点的数据存储在一起,减少了存储空间的占用。同时,时序数据库还支持数据压缩和索引技术,可以进一步减小存储空间。

    2. 快速查询:时序数据库具有快速的查询能力,可以在大规模时间序列数据中快速定位和检索特定的数据。它采用了多级索引和分布式查询等技术,可以提供快速的数据访问速度。此外,时序数据库还支持多种查询语言和查询接口,方便用户进行数据分析和挖掘。

    3. 高可用性:时序数据库通常具有高可用性和容错能力,能够保证数据的可靠性和稳定性。它支持数据的冗余存储和数据复制,可以在节点故障时自动切换到备用节点,保证数据的可用性。同时,时序数据库还支持数据的持久化和恢复,可以在系统崩溃或断电后恢复数据。

    4. 扩展性:时序数据库具有良好的可扩展性,可以根据数据量和负载情况进行水平和垂直扩展。它支持分布式存储和计算,可以将数据分布在多个节点上进行并行处理,提高系统的处理能力。此外,时序数据库还支持数据的分区和分片,可以根据不同的需求对数据进行灵活的管理和调度。

    综上所述,时序数据库更强调的是对时间序列数据的高效存储、处理和分析能力。它通过优化存储结构、查询算法和系统架构等方面的设计,提供了高性能、高可用和可扩展的数据管理解决方案。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部